
A short film about a collegiate fencer who has to confront her doubts days before a crucial competition.

What happens if the thing you're really good at isn't what you want to dedicate your life to?
FENCER is a short film about having the courage to reject expectations set by talent. Our protagonist, Hayley, is the embodiment of the last-minute panic we all feel before important, life-changing events. A twenty-one year old junior at a prestigious East Coast university, Hayley Ashford is poised for a lifetime of success as a naturally gifted fencer. But not all is well days before a crucial, career-defining competition. As internal and external expectations mount, Hayley's self doubt manifests itself in a very real hand tremor, which may be her downfall.
Will she have the courage to reconcile her abilities with her desires, or will she succumb to the pressure?
